
Virginia Teaching Scholarship/Loan
Applicant must be a male, preparing to teach in elementary and middle school, be a minority student, or be preparing to teach in chemistry, earth sciences, foreign language, mathematics, physics, special education, or technology education. All applicants must be a resident of Virginia, have a recommendation from the school, and have a minimum 2.7 GPA. Award may be used at Virginia colleges or universities with state approved teacher preparation programs only.
Reapplication is required for renewal.
Award must be repaid upon graduation; up to $3,720 may be forgiven if recipient teaches for 2 years in a designated critical-shortage area.
Study areas: Chemistry, earth sciences, foreign language, mathematics, physics, special education, technology education
